Formula 1 to race in Las Vegas until at least 2037Image source, Getty ImagesImage caption, This season's race in Las Vegas takes place from 19-21 NovemberByAndrew BensonF1 Correspondent in MonacoPublished2 minutes agoCommentsFormula 1 is to race in Las Vegas until at least 2037 after extending its contract with the city by 10 years.The first race in Las Vegas in 2023 was the culmination of 40 years of on and off attempts to secure a race there that incorporated the famous Strip into the track layout.F1 was so determined for the race to become a success that it invested $500m in buying a plot of land in the centre of Las Vegas on which it constructed a new pit building and paddock.Stefano Domenicali, F1 president and chief executive officer, said: "We are thrilled that Formula 1 will continue racing in Las Vegas for many years to come."We always believed that Las Vegas would become a cornerstone of our presence in the United States, and this extension, together with the success of recent years, reinforces our long-term commitment to this important market."How to follow the Monaco Grand Prix on the BBCPublished12 hours agoF1's willingness to invest its own money in Las Vegas was a key factor in convincing the city to back the event, and to allow it to run down the Strip in front of the famous casino hotels.The event has proved a major success for Las Vegas, turning what had been its least profitable weekend of the year, the one before Thanksgiving, into one of its most lucrative.A statement from F1 said that since 2023 the grand prix had delivered $3.2bn (£2.4bn) in cumulative economic impact for Las Vegas, with the 2025 race alone generating $43m ($32m) in tax revenue for the city.Steve Hill, the president and CEO of the Las Vegas Convention and Visitors Authority, said: "Extending our partnership with Formula 1 for the next decade is a major moment for both Las Vegas and the grand prix."In just three years, the race has become a si...
